These are useful but …
• Not intended for automated translation
• Not intended for large-scale logging and statistics
• Able to extend but not handy
• I need a proxy like tcpdump (or like tail -f)
• I need a proxy that is easy to use with crawlers
• I need a proxy fully customizable
7
proxy2
• https://github.com/inaz2/proxy2• Single python script
• Require no external modules
• Support IPv6
• Support HTTP/1.1 persistent connection
• Support HTTPS relay/intercept
• Easy to customize with Python!

Design policy
• Make it simple, less dependent• Single python script
• Use standard modules only
• Implement it as base class• Prepare {request,response,save}_handler()
• Users derive the class and override each handler
• Default handlers dump HTTP headers and some useful info

Roadblocks on HTTP/1.1 proxy
• HTTP/1.1 Persistent Connection
• Content-Encoding
• Hop-by-hop Headers
18
HTTP/1.1 Persistent Connection
• Reusing connection to the same server
• httplib.HTTPConnection()• Low-level http client
• threading.local()• Thread-local storage (as the server is multi-thread)
19
Content-Encoding
• Response body can be compressed• For handlers, proxy2 decompress and re-compress it
• gzip and deflate module
20
Hop-by-hop Headers
• In RFC 2616 (deprecated), proxy must remove the below headers:• Connection, Keep-Alive, Proxy-Authenticate, Proxy-Authorization,
TE, Trailers, Transfer-Encoding, Upgrade
• RFC 7230 no longer defines the implicit list• "hop-by-hop" header fields are required to appear in the Connection
header field (A.2)
• http://lists.w3.org/Archives/Public/ietf-http-wg/2014JulSep/1771.html
• Although, proxy2 remove the above headers for compatibility

Handling HTTPS
• HTTPS = HTTP over SSL/TLS
• When you access “https://www.example.com/”, the client sends the HTTP request:• CONNECT www.example.com:443 HTTP/1.1
• The proxy returns the HTTP response:• 200 Connection Established
• After that, the client starts SSL/TLS handshake and encrypted transmission
22
HTTPS relay
• Just relay handshakes and encrypted payloads
• proxy2 can’t understand the content

HTTPS intercept (Man-in-the-Middle)
• The proxy generates the certificate for a requested domain
• And works as a HTTPS server with the generated certificate

Generating SSL/TLS certificates
• In this case, proxy2 depends on OpenSSL• You know poor implementations cause severe security risks
• OpenSSL makes a Certificate Authority “proxy2 CA” and generates certificates signed by the CA
• The browser can install the CA certificate from “http://proxy2.test/” through proxy2
